The Charlie & Mark Johnston trained DANCE IN THE GRASS showed a tremendous attitude when running out a two length winner on her debut against colts at Sandown and claimed the 276th £20,000 Tattersalls October Book 1 Bonus for owner Jaber Abdullah. The daughter of first season sire CRACKSMAN earned a total of £35,400 for her victory with prize money of £5,400 supplemented by the £20,000 Book 1 Bonus and a £10,000 Great British Bonus. DANCE IN THE GRASS was purchased by Johnston Racing for 57,000 guineas at Book 1 of the Tattersalls October Yearling Sale from the draft of Minster Stud.
